Output 6d82ae7159fc48f12307cc08de91b9c71ec053af8b439fb02d59ada1d171e776:1

value
18448605
script pubkey
OP_0 OP_PUSHBYTES_20 73002ff02ffdcbc3b76b1073e839289f5b44ea0d
address
bc1qwvqzlup0lh9u8dmtzpe7swfgnad5f6sdj7s3um
transaction
6d82ae7159fc48f12307cc08de91b9c71ec053af8b439fb02d59ada1d171e776
confirmations
137043
spent
true